Two Holiday CAS Cards with Die-Cuts: So Beautiful!

Hello, everyone! This is Aga here today and I would like to share with you two clean and simple cards created mainly with these die sets: Virginia Rose 3D and Layered Floral Elements.

I started out by die cutting my floral elements from both sets. Next, I used Altenew's Artist Markers Set A and Set B to color the die-cuts in. I also coated the red berries with glossy accents for some nice shine and dimension. Once I had all my elements ready, I started my first card. I gathered the elements together to create a wreath shape.

To finish my card, I stamped a sentiment from Happy Holidays Stamp Set and used a circle die-cut from Halftone Circles Nesting Die Set.

After I finished my first card, I realized I still had some elements left that could be used for another card. This is how my second card was created. I also had a negative panel die-cut from a previous project sitting in my stash, so I used it as the main focus and added the remaining floral elements to decorate it.

To finish the card, I stamp a small sentiment from the Happy Holidays Stamp Set.
